Body

Classification

Tenebrionoidea's scientific name is Tenebrionoidea[6]. Tenebrionoidea is classified at the rank of superfamily[4]. Tenebrionoidea belongs to the parent taxon Cucujiformia[5]. The taxonomic type of Tenebrionoidea is Tenebrio[8]. Tenebrionoidea is commonly known as {'lang': 'en', 'text': 'Fungus, Bark, Darkling and Blister Beetles'}[10].
